About Contentstack

Contentstack is a digital use platform from Contentstack that enables AI-driven content and real-time customer data for personalized experiences. It combines headless content management, real-time data and insights, and omnichannel personalization so businesses can deliver tailored content to users across different platforms. This platform helps organizations analyze customer behavior and preferences, allowing for more targeted marketing strategies. With its agents and automations feature, users can simplify their workflows and improve efficiency. Key capabilities: headless content management real-time data and insights omnichannel personalization agents & automations AI-driven content Best for: marketers and content managers that need to create tailored digital experiences for diverse audiences.

Pros & Cons

  • Fast, stable, and powerful CMS platform
  • Easy to use with a gentle learning curve
  • Great security features (256-bit encryption, 2FA)
  • Supports extensive integrations and APIs
  • Clean and intuitive user interface
  • Efficient content publishing (e.g., nested items all at once)
  • JSON architecture and CDN-backed APIs for performance
  • Suitable for both novice and professional users
  • Limited pre-built templates
  • Some UI improvements needed
  • Initial setup and configuration may be complex
  • Occasional loading issues requiring page refresh
  • Can feel overwhelming at first without training
